Homeward Bound 2012-2013:
Real Estate Joint Ventures
12/06/12 Plymouth | CLE: 2.75 | Level: Basic/Intermediate
Cosponsored by the Real Property Law Section of the State Bar of Michigan
Available in the Partnership
Webcast AvailableHandbook AvailableMP3 Download Available

Tough economic times mean real estate developers and investors are increasingly pursuing joint venture arrangements as alternative financing. Explore legal issues involved and get strategies to minimize risk and determine proper governance and control.

Attend and Learn to:

  • Determine the proper form of ownership and deal with capital contributions, capital calls, distributions, and allocations
  • Handle management and governance issues such as fiduciary duties, minority rights, and admission of new members
  • Solve disputes between parties and prepare agreements between members
  • Determine exit strategies and draft buy-sell agreements
